本文目录导读:
随着互联网技术的飞速发展,网络应用场景日益丰富,对于网络带宽和数据处理能力的要求也越来越高,为了满足这一需求,负载均衡技术应运而生,本文将针对路由负载均衡的实现原理进行深入剖析,并探讨其在实际应用中的优势。
图片来源于网络,如有侵权联系删除
路由负载均衡概述
路由负载均衡是一种基于IP地址或端口号的负载均衡技术,通过将请求分发到多个服务器,实现流量均衡,提高系统整体性能,路由负载均衡主要应用于以下场景:
1、高并发访问:针对高并发访问的场景,路由负载均衡可以分散请求,减轻单台服务器的压力,提高系统吞吐量。
2、异构服务器集群:在异构服务器集群中,路由负载均衡可以实现不同类型服务器的资源优化配置,提高资源利用率。
3、可扩展性:通过路由负载均衡,可以实现服务器的水平扩展,满足业务增长需求。
路由负载均衡实现原理
1、路由选择算法
路由负载均衡的核心是路由选择算法,常见的路由选择算法包括以下几种:
(1)轮询算法:按照顺序将请求分发到各个服务器,实现均匀负载。
(2)最少连接算法:将请求分发到连接数最少的服务器,降低服务器负载。
(3)源地址哈希算法:根据请求的源IP地址进行哈希,将请求分发到对应的服务器。
图片来源于网络,如有侵权联系删除
(4)最小响应时间算法:根据服务器的响应时间将请求分发到响应时间最短的服务器。
2、路由转发
在路由负载均衡中,路由器或交换机负责将请求转发到目标服务器,以下是路由转发的实现过程:
(1)客户端发起请求,请求包含源IP地址、目标IP地址、端口号等信息。
(2)路由器或交换机根据路由选择算法,确定请求的目标服务器。
(3)路由器或交换机将请求转发到目标服务器。
(4)目标服务器处理请求,并将响应返回给客户端。
3、监控与调整
为了确保负载均衡的有效性,需要对负载均衡系统进行实时监控和调整,以下是监控与调整的实现方法:
图片来源于网络,如有侵权联系删除
(1)监控服务器性能:通过监控系统资源使用情况,如CPU、内存、磁盘等,判断服务器负载情况。
(2)实时监控网络流量:根据网络流量变化,调整负载均衡策略。
(3)自动故障转移:当服务器出现故障时,自动将请求转发到其他健康服务器。
路由负载均衡优势
1、提高系统吞吐量:通过负载均衡,将请求分散到多个服务器,提高系统整体吞吐量。
2、降低服务器负载:合理分配请求,降低单台服务器的压力,延长服务器寿命。
3、提高资源利用率:在异构服务器集群中,路由负载均衡可以实现资源优化配置,提高资源利用率。
4、可扩展性:通过水平扩展,满足业务增长需求。
路由负载均衡是一种有效的网络优化技术,通过实现请求分发和流量均衡,提高系统性能和稳定性,本文深入分析了路由负载均衡的实现原理,并探讨了其在实际应用中的优势,希望本文能为读者提供一定的参考价值。
标签: #路由负载均衡实现原理
评论列表